EdisonJwa ecf9370db1 fix(ui): preserve '-rc.8' in About dialog despite iOS version sanitisation (rc.8+65)
Two related fixes for the version-display work landed at 97a6ba6:

PROBLEM 1: build counter stuck at +59 on the device.
The user reported the About dialog showed v1.0.0-rc.8+59 even
though pubspec.yaml has been bumping (60 -> 61 -> 62 -> 63 -> 64).
Root cause: Xcode caches ios/Flutter/Generated.xcconfig (which
holds FLUTTER_BUILD_NUMBER) and doesn't regenerate it on Cmd+R
unless inputs change. 'flutter pub get' also doesn't rewrite it.
Only 'flutter build ios' or deleting the file forces regen.

Fix (operational, not code-side): the Generated.xcconfig file on
the Mac was deleted + regenerated and is now at
FLUTTER_BUILD_NUMBER=64, so the next Xcode Run picks up the
correct value. Going forward, if the build counter ever lags
again the workaround is:

    rm ios/Flutter/Generated.xcconfig && flutter pub get

before running from Xcode. We may add this to a build-doc note
or a Makefile target during the rc.8 wrap-up.

PROBLEM 2: 'v1.0.0-rc.8' was being displayed as 'v1.0.0.8'.
CFBundleShortVersionString on iOS rejects non-numeric
characters, so Flutter strips the '-rc.8' suffix to '.8' when
populating Info.plist. package_info_plus.version reflects that
mangled value. CFBundleVersion (the build counter) is passed
through intact, so the issue affects only the semver half.

Fix: split _kAppVersion resolution. Hardcode the semver baseline
as _kSemverBaseline = 'v1.0.0-rc.8' (kept in sync with the git
tag + pubspec semver portion; bumped once per release-candidate
cycle, not per test build). Use package_info_plus for the
'+<buildNumber>' suffix only, where CFBundleVersion survives the
sanitiser unchanged. Final display becomes
'v1.0.0-rc.8+<n>' (e.g. 'v1.0.0-rc.8+65').

EdisonJwa be160f5edd fix(ui,core): auto-VoiceState on connect + StatefulWidget dialogs (no PTT after join, save-bookmark crash)
Two user-reported issues addressed:

1. 'when user join the server aka default channel, but there are
   no ptt button also can not talk'

   Root cause: TS3 servers auto-place a newly-connected client into
   the server's default channel. We did not detect that. The UI
   gated all voice controls (PTT button, mic/headset AppBar icons,
   voice modal entry point) on _inChannel which was only flipped
   true by an explicit voice_join() call from the user. So after
   connect the user saw themselves in the default channel via the
   channel tree but had no way to talk.

   Fix: in chanora_core::Session::connect(), after the initial
   snapshot resolves, call find_own_in(&snap) to determine whether
   the server placed us in a channel. If yes, voice_selector
   .set_in_channel(true) + emit SessionEvent::VoiceState
   { in_channel: true } + ensure_audio_running. This treats the
   server-side default channel placement identically to a user-
   driven voice_join: the UI receives a VoiceState(true) event and
   renders all voice controls.

   Tolerates audio engine startup failure the same way voice_join
   does \u2014 server-side we are in the channel regardless; if mic
   permission / device init fails, the UI gains the controls and
   emits SessionEvent::AudioStopped so the user can resolve the
   underlying issue.

   Drops the inner lock before calling the public helpers because
   set_in_channel + emit_voice_state + ensure_audio_running all
   re-lock self.inner.

2. 'save bookmark cause a crash framework.dart line 6268
   _dependents.isEmpty is not true'

   Root cause: the showDialog-with-inline-TextEditingController-
   dispose anti-pattern. _onAddCurrentBookmark and
   _askChannelPassword both constructed a TextEditingController in
   the surrounding async function, passed it to a dialog's
   TextField via the dialog builder, then called ctl.dispose()
   synchronously after  returned.

   On iOS the dialog route pop animation is still mid-flight when
   showDialog's Future resolves. The inline dispose tore the
   controller out from under EditableText while EditableText still
   held InheritedWidget dependencies on the dialog route (theme,
   localizations, default text style). When the dialog route's
   InheritedElement then deactivated as part of the pop animation,
   the framework's debug-only assertion _dependents.isEmpty tripped
   because the disposed dialog tree had not finished detaching its
   dependents yet.

   Fix: hoist both dialogs into dedicated StatefulWidgets
   (_BookmarkNameDialog and _ChannelPasswordDialog) that own their
   own TextEditingController. The State.dispose() runs as part of
   the dialog's normal unmount lifecycle, AFTER the pop animation
   completes and all InheritedWidget dependencies have been cleared.
   No race possible.

   Bonus: dialog builders now use the dialog's own ctx for
   AppL10n.of(...), Theme.of(...), and Navigator.of(...) calls
   uniformly, rather than capturing the outer _HomePageState
   context's l10n in a closure. That avoids a secondary leak where
   the dialog widget tree held references back to the outer
   route's InheritedElements through closure capture.

   Added onSubmitted: -> pop(_ctl.text) on both fields so iOS
   hardware-keyboard 'return' submits the dialog (small UX win
   discovered while restructuring).

EdisonJwa 0c1fd1c2e3 fix(ui,ios): use TextField.onTapOutside instead of outer GestureDetector (fixes _dependents.isEmpty assert + keyboard lag)
User reported 'package:flutter/src/widgets/framework.dart line 6268
_dependents.isEmpty is not true' assertion AND the persistent
keyboard lag.

Root cause analysis:

framework.dart:6268 is the assertion in
InheritedElement.debugDeactivated() that fires when an
InheritedElement is being deactivated while descendants still
depend on it. This fires in debug builds; release builds skip it.

The previous tap-outside-to-dismiss implementation used:

  return GestureDetector(
    behavior: HitTestBehavior.opaque,
    onTap: () => FocusScope.of(context).unfocus(),
    child: Column(...),
  );

The FocusScope.of(context) call subscribes this GestureDetector's
Element to the _FocusScopeMarker InheritedWidget on every build.
During the modal-sheet-pop / Navigator-deactivate sequence, the
ancestor _FocusScopeMarker InheritedElement can deactivate before
the descendant GestureDetector clears its dependency, tripping the
debug assertion.

This was the same root cause as the keyboard lag: an outer
GestureDetector in the gesture arena ahead of the TextField's own
recognizer ALWAYS interferes, either via the opaque-vs-translucent
arena race (causing lag) or via the InheritedWidget subscription
race (causing the assert).

Fix: remove the outer GestureDetector entirely. Use the built-in
TextField.onTapOutside callback added in Flutter 3.10+ instead:

  TextField(
    ...
    onTapOutside: _onTapOutside,
  )

  void _onTapOutside(PointerDownEvent _) {
    FocusManager.instance.primaryFocus?.unfocus();
  }

Why this is strictly better:

  * FocusManager.instance is a global singleton with NO
    BuildContext dependency. No InheritedWidget is subscribed; no
    _dependents map grows; no race possible on dispose.

  * TextField.onTapOutside uses the framework's TapRegion machinery
    internally. Taps inside the field's TapRegion don't fire the
    callback; only true outside-region taps do. Zero gesture-arena
    interference with the TextField's own tap recognizer \u2014
    keyboard appears synchronously on the first tap with no lag.

  * iOS's default _EditableTextTapOutsideAction at
    flutter/widgets/editable_text.dart:6748-6755 is intentionally a
    no-op for touch on mobile (Apple convention: dismiss via Done
    or swipe-down). Our explicit onTapOutside override is the
    correct way to opt into tap-outside-to-dismiss on mobile
    without fighting iOS conventions or the framework's gesture
    arena.

EdisonJwa 6955547cec fix(ui,ios): switch tap-outside-unfocus to HitTestBehavior.opaque (eliminate keyboard race lag)
User reported on iPhone iOS 18: 'still a bit lag and stuck' after
the _kickFocus removal (1ceb47f). Web research (flutter/flutter
keyboard performance issues) and code review of GestureDetector
hit-test semantics identified the remaining race.

Root cause:

The outer GestureDetector wrapping the connect form Column was
using HitTestBehavior.translucent. Translucent semantics dispatch
the pointer event to BOTH the GestureDetector AND any descendant
hit-test target. So when the user tapped a TextField, two things
fired simultaneously:

  1. GestureDetector.onTap -> FocusScope.of(context).unfocus()
     This drove the keyboard *down* via the platform TextInput.hide
     side effect of clearing focus.

  2. TextField's own TapGestureRecognizer -> EditableText.attach
     This drove the keyboard *up* via TextInput.show.

The two CAAnimations on iOS 18 raced each other inside the same
UIKit transaction, producing:
  * 500-1000 ms of visible 'thinking' before the keyboard appeared
    (one full slide-down + one full slide-up).
  * Occasional 'stuck' state where the keyboard never came back up
    because UIResponder.becomeFirstResponder was called before
    resignFirstResponder finished.

Fix: switch to HitTestBehavior.opaque. With opaque:
  * The GestureDetector still receives hit-test results for its
    entire bounds (so taps on empty padding between fields still
    reach onTap).
  * But the gesture arena routes a tap that lands on a TextField
    to that TextField's recognizer ONLY \u2014 the outer
    GestureDetector loses the arena and its onTap does not fire.
  * Net: tapping a field is exactly equivalent to having no outer
    GestureDetector at all (no race, no lag, no stuck). Tapping
    empty space still dismisses the keyboard cleanly.

This is the canonical pattern that several Stack Overflow answers
and the GestureDetector dartdoc recommend for 'tap-outside-to-
dismiss-keyboard'. translucent is for cases where you want both
the outer and inner to react simultaneously (rare).

EdisonJwa 79f83604da fix(ui,ios): apply community workaround for flutter/flutter#181474 (iOS 26 keyboard stale-focus)
User reported: 'input field still need to click twice' on iPhone +
'a bit lag after keyboard pop up'. The previous Listener-based
approach (020be77 \u2192 23bd1c7) actively made both symptoms worse.

Root cause is a confirmed open Flutter framework bug:

  flutter/flutter#181474 \u2014 [iPadOS] Keyboard is dismissed, but the
  TextField keeps focus, causing subsequent taps not to trigger
  keyboard presentation.
  Open, P2, triaged-text-input, platform-ios, e: OS-version specific.
  Reported on iPadOS 26.2 + Flutter 3.38.1 in Jan 2026 by
  Crazymuyang.

Reproduction matches our symptom exactly: iOS 26 dismisses the soft
keyboard (e.g. on tap-outside, or in some fresh-launch states), but
the EditableText's FocusNode keeps hasFocus = true. Because the
node is already focused, the next user tap is a no-op from the
focus system's perspective, so the platform TextInput channel is
never re-opened and iOS keeps the soft keyboard hidden until a
second tap finally triggers an explicit re-focus path.

Why our previous attempts failed:

  * 020be77 wrapped each TextField in a Listener that called
    requestFocus pre-arena. That's racing the wrong layer \u2014 it
    doesn't help when the bug is 'node is already focused, so
    requestFocus is a no-op'.

  * 23bd1c7 added SystemChannels.textInput.invokeMethod('TextInput.show')
    to the same Listener. This forced the keyboard up but raced
    EditableText's own attach path, producing the post-attach
    typing lag the user reported.

Fix: the community-recommended workaround in the issue thread \u2014
on every TextField tap, **unfocus first, then re-request focus on
the next microtask**. This forces a real false\u2192true focus-change
transition that re-opens TextInput on the first tap. No platform
channel races, no gesture-arena fighting, no Listener wrappers.

  void _kickFocus(FocusNode node) {
    if (node.hasFocus) node.unfocus();
    Future.microtask(() {
      if (!mounted) return;
      node.requestFocus();
    });
  }

  TextField(
    onTap: () => _kickFocus(_hostFocus),
    ...
  )

Wired into all three connect-form fields (host / nickname /
password). Removed the now-redundant _focusOnTap Listener helper.

No-op on hosts where #181474 doesn't reproduce \u2014 the unfocus call
is a no-op when the node isn't focused, and the microtask
requestFocus is what TextField would have done anyway via its own
TapGestureRecognizer.
